The Bundesliga 2025/26 Round 3 fixture between Wolfsburg and FC Koeln is set to be an exciting clash at the Volkswagen Arena. Wolfsburg, currently ranked 6th after two matches, are up against an in-form FC Koeln, sitting comfortably in 3rd place and yet to taste defeat this season. Wolfsburg’s recent form is a mixed bag with two wins, one draw, and two defeats across friendlies, league, and cup competitions. On the flip side, FC Koeln comes into this encounter with an impeccable record, having won five consecutive matches, including two Bundesliga victories.

Key players under the spotlight include Mohamed Amoura for Wolfsburg, who has netted a league goal, while FC Koeln’s Marius Bülter leads his team with two goals. Historically, Wolfsburg has had the upper hand in this fixture, winning four out of their last five encounters. The Volkswagen Arena, with its 30,000 seats, gives Wolfsburg a home advantage, though the forecast of light rain could favor teams that prefer a patient, passing game. This adds an interesting tactical element to the clash.

Wolfsburg vs FC Koeln Head-to-Head Statistics

Date Competition Score
2024-01-27 Bundesliga Wolfsburg 1-1 FC Koeln
2023-08-26 Bundesliga FC Koeln 1-2 Wolfsburg
2023-02-25 Bundesliga FC Koeln 0-2 Wolfsburg
2022-09-03 Bundesliga Wolfsburg 2-4 FC Koeln
2022-05-07 1. Bundesliga FC Koeln 0-1 Wolfsburg

Wolfsburg has come out on top in four of the last five encounters, with FC Koeln’s last victory dating back to September 2022. A recent 1-1 draw suggests evenly matched teams. These clashes tend to be high-scoring, with an average of 3.2 goals per game. Wolfsburg has historically fared well away against Koeln, winning three of the last four such games. Nonetheless, Koeln’s ability to score against Wolfsburg keeps their potential threat alive. First-half goals in four of the last five meetings set up the excitement of early drama.
